In traditional root words, these words come from … WebJan 5, 2024 · What is the root word of tion? -tion a suffix occurring in words of Latin origin, used to form abstract nouns from verbs or stems not identical with verbs, whether as expressing action (revolution; commendation), or a state (contrition; starvation), or associated meanings (relation; temptation).

Websuffix forming nouns. indicating state, condition, action, process, or result: election; prohibition. Compare -ation, -ion. [from Old French, from Latin -tiō, -tiōn-] Collins English … Websuffix -ion, -tion, -sion. Rasinski et al. define root as "a semantic unit. roll of attorneys trinidadWeb-tion suffix Used to form nouns meaning "the action of (a verb)" or "the result of (a verb)". Words ending in this suffix are almost always derived from a similar Latin word; a few (eg gumption) are not derived from Latin and are unrelated to any verb.
